Dos Santos: Little change to Met since Stephen Lawrence

Ricardo dos Santos says that “nothing much” has changed in policing in London since the murder of Stephen Lawrence in 1993.

Two officers were sacked for gross misconduct over their stop and search of Dos Santos and his partner Bianca Williams. Discussing the culture of policing, the sprinter said that change needs to happen “from the inside out” saying: “The people in power need to acknowledge when they have done wrong.” Report by Covellm.

Rishi Sunak unveils the Conservative campaign bus

Rishi Sunak has unveiled the Conservative campaign bus in Teesside during his tour of the North East. In a speech in front of the blue coach, the Prime Minister sought to draw dividing lines with Labour. He said the Tories are “the ones taking bold action, getting the planes off to Rwanda”, despite the Prime Minister confirming earlier in the campaign that no deportation flights are due to take off before the General Election on July 4. Tories pledge £20m investment 30 towns

The Tories have announced a pledge to give 30 towns £20 million, a plan that Labour has described as a “reckless, unfunded” commitment. The Conservatives have announced they would add the towns to their long-term plan for towns, taking the total number of towns in the programme to more than 100, and local people in each area will decide how the money will be used for long-term regeneration.
